The novel is a masterful exploration of loyalty, duplicity, and the personal sacrifices made in the name of duty. ![]() ![]() ![]() With meticulous attention to detail, Le Carré weaves a web of deceit, betrayal, and moral ambiguity as Smiley unravels the intricate puzzle of the mole's identity. The story follows George Smiley, a retired spymaster who is brought back to uncover a mole within the upper echelons of the British Secret Service, known as the Circus. "Tinker Tailor Soldier Spy" by John le Carré is a gripping espionage novel that delves into the complex world of British intelligence during the Cold War. Acclaimed as the dean of Hollywood reporters, Bob Thomas wrote about the movie business for the Associated Press since the days when Hollywood was run by the men who founded it: Jack Warner, Darryl F. Thomas made his mark by engaging celebrities in activities that brought out their personalities, whether by measuring their waistline after childbirth (as he did with Betty Grable) or testing just how tall a leading lady needed to be by kissing her himself (as he did with June Haver). He lived in Encino with his wife, Patricia. Robert Joseph "Bob" Thomas was an American Hollywood film industry biographer and reporter who worked for the Associated Press from 1944.īorn in San Diego, he grew up in Los Angeles, where his father was a film publicist. ![]() 11 22 63 amazon6/8/2023 ![]() It was developed for television by Bridget Carpenter, a past Emmy nominee for Best Drama Series for “Friday Night Lights” (2011).
